Kosovare Asllani extends with Real Madrid for one more season and will stay in the Spanish capital until end of the next season.
The 31-year-old was announced Real Madrid’s best player of the season just a few days ago. The Swedish international has played 29 games and finished the season as Real Madrid’s top scorer with 16 goals. Asllani followed her teammates, Aurelie Kaci, Peter Babbet and Lorena Navarro who have already extended their contracts with the club as well as coach David Aznar.
“I think we’ve had a very good season, because it’s Real Madrid’s first year. The most important thing is that we have achieved a place in next season’s Champions League and we are very happy about that,” Asllani said.
Apart from Assllani, also Malena Ortiz extended her contract with Las Blancas for another year, until June 2022.
